YAMAHA FOUR-STROKE OUTBOARD MOTOR WARRANTY POLICY

Yamaha Motor Corporation, U.S.A. and Yamaha Motor Canada Ltd. ("Yamaha") hereby warrant that new Yamaha four-stroke outboard motors will be free from defects in material and workmanship for the period of time stated herein, subject to certain stated limitations

PERIOD OF WARRANTY. Any new Yamaha four-stroke outboard motor purchased from an authorized Yamaha dealer in the customer's country of residence (United States or Canada) and registered with Yamaha will be warranted against defects in material or workmanship, subject to exclusions noted herein, for the following applicable period determined by type of use:

  • Pleasure use - three (3) years from the date of purchase.
  • Commercial application - one (1) year from the date of purchase. A commercial application is defined as any use of the outboard motor to generate income (excluding tournament fishing) or support business operations in any way during the warranty period, without regard to the type or percentage of commercial use. Yamaha reserves the right to modify incorrect registration data and reduce the warranty period to reflect commercial use.
  • Yamaha peripheral equipment included with the motor, such as gauges, fuel tanks, and hoses, remote control boxes, and wiring external from the motor unit, will be warranted for one (1) year from the date of purchase for either pleasure or commercial use.

Replacement parts used in warranty repairs will be warranted for the balance of the applicable warranty period.

The second and third year of warranty (if applicable) shall be limited to covering the cost of parts and labor for major components only. The major components covered are:
Power Unit Section

  • Power Head
  • Intake Manifold
  • Carburetor Assembly and its Related Components
  • Fuel Injection System and its Related Components
  • Fuel and Oil Pump Assemblies
  • Ignition System (Standard and Microcomputer)

Lower Unit Section Bracket Section

  • Exhaust System
  • Bracket System
  • Upper Casing
  • Power Trim and Tilt Assembly
  • Lower Unit Assembly

WARRANTY REGISTRATION. To be eligible for warranty coverage, the outboard motor must be registered with Yamaha in the country of residence. Warranty registration can be accomplished by any authorized Yamaha Outboard Motor Dealer.

OBTAINING REPAIRS UNDER WARRANTY. During the period of warranty, any authorized Yamaha Outboard Motor Dealer in the country of residence will, free of charge, repair or replace, at Yamaha's option, any parts adjudged defective by Yamaha due to faulty workmanship or material from the factory. All replaced parts will become the property of Yamaha. If the customer is temporarily using a U.S.-registered outboard motor in Canada, or a Canada-registered outboard motor in the United States, and it needs warranty repairs, the owner should contact a nearby authorized Yamaha Outboard Motor Dealer for assistance. The local dealer will contact Yamaha on the owner's behalf so that needed repairs can be made as quickly as possible.

CUSTOMER'S RESPONSIBILITY. Under the terms of this warranty, the customer will be responsible for ensuring that the outboard motor is properly operated, maintained, and stored as specified in the applicable Owner's Manual. The owner of the outboard motor shall give notice to an authorized Yamaha Outboard Motor Dealer of any and all apparent defects within ten (10) days of discovery and make the motor available at that time for inspection and repairs at the dealer's place of business.

GENERAL EXCLUSIONS FROM WARRANTY. This warranty will not cover the repair of damage if the damage is a result of abuse or neglect of the product. Examples of abuse and neglect include, but are not limited to:

  1. Racing or competition use, modification of original parts, abnormal strain.
  2. Lack of proper maintenance and off season storage as described in the Owner's Manual; installation of parts or accessories that are not equivalent in design and quality to genuine Yamaha parts.
  3. Operation of the motor at an rpm other than specified, use of lubricants or oils that are not suitable for outboard motor use.
  4. Damage as a result of accidents, collisions, contact with foreign materials, or submersion.
  5. Growth of marine organism on motor surfaces.
  6. Normal deterioration.

SPECIFIC PARTS EXCLUDED FROM WARRANTY. Parts replaced due to normal wear or routine maintenance such as oil, spark plugs, shear pins, propellers, hubs, fuel and oil filters, brushes for the starter motor and power tilt motor, water pump impellers, and anodes, are not covered by warranty. Charges for removal of the motor from a boat and transporting the motor to and from an authorized Yamaha Outboard Motor Dealer are excluded from warranty coverage.

Specific parts excluded from the second and third year of warranty (if applicable) are:

  • Top and Bottom Cowling
  • Electric Components (other than ignition system)
  • Rubber Components (such as hoses, tubes, rubber seals, fittings, and clamps)

EMISSION CONTROL WARRANTY (United States only). Yamaha warrants to the ultimate purchaser and any subsequent owner, that the emission control components on this engine are designed, built and equipped so as to conform at the time of sale with applicable regulations under section 213 of the Clean Air Act and that this engine is covered against defects in materials and workmanship which cause said engine to fail to conform with applicable exhaust emission regulations for five (5) years from the date of purchase or 175 hours of operation, whichever comes first. Evaporative components (e.g., hoses, fuel tank, fuel cap) are two (2) years from the date of purchase. Some states have different emission control warranty provisions. As these vary from state to state, consult your Yamaha dealer or contact Yamaha Customer Relations at 1-866-894-1626 for more information.

TRANSFER OF WARRANTY. Transfer of the warranty from the original purchaser to any subsequent purchaser is possible by having the motor inspected by an authorized Yamaha Outboard Motor Dealer and requesting the dealer to submit a change of registration to Yamaha within ten (10) days of the transfer.

YAMAHA MAKES NO OTHER WARRANTY OF ANY KIND, EXPRESSED OR IMPLIED. ALL IMPLIED WARRANTIES OF MERCHANTABILITY AND FITNESS FOR A PARTICULAR PURPOSE WHICH EXCEED THE OBLIGATIONS AND TIME LIMITS STATED IN THIS WARRANTY ARE HEREBY DISCLAIMED BY YAMAHA AND EXCLUDED FROM THIS WARRANTY. SOME STATES/PROVINCES DO NOT ALLOW LIMITATIONS ON HOW LONG AN IMPLIED WARRANTY LASTS, SO THE ABOVE LIMITATIONS MAY NOT APPLY TO YOU. ALSO EXCLUDED FROM THIS WARRANTY ARE ANY INCIDENTAL OR CONSEQUENTIAL DAMAGES INCLUDING LOSS OF USE. SOME STATES/PROVINCES DO NOT ALLOW THE EXCLUSION OR LIMITATION OF INCIDENTAL OR CONSEQUENTIAL DAMAGES, SO THE ABOVE EXCLUSION MAY NOT APPLY TO YOU.

THIS WARRANTY GIVES YOU SPECIFIC LEGAL RIGHTS, AND YOU MAY ALSO HAVE OTHER RIGHTS WHICH VARY FROM STATE TO STATE/PROVINCE TO PROVINCE.

IMPORTANT WARRANTY INFORMATION IF YOU USE YOUR YAMAHA OUTSIDE THE U.S.A. OR CANADA

Welcome to the Yamaha Family!

Congratulations on the purchase of your new Yamaha products. Yamaha is commit- ted to exceptional customer satisfaction and we want your ownership experience to be a satisfying one. Please read the following warranty information to help ensure satisfaction with your Yamaha.

This model was manufactured with specifications appropriate for sale and use in the U.S.A. and Canada. Please note the following information:

  1. As explained in the Limited Warranty Statement, the Yamaha warranty covers your Yamaha when it is registered and used in your country of residence. If you are temporarily using a U.S.-registered outboard motor in Canada, or a Canada- registered outboard motor in the United States, and it needs warranty repairs, you should contact a nearby authorized Yamaha Outboard Motor Dealer for assistance. The local dealer will contact Yamaha on the owner's behalf so that needed repairs can be made as quickly as possible.
  2. If you need repairs while temporarily using your Yamaha in another country, contact the local authorized Yamaha distributor for that country. Yamaha will work with that distributor to make the needed repairs as quickly as possible. If you have to pay for a repair that you believe your warranty would have covered at home, present all repair orders, receipts, or other related documents to your local dealer when you return home. He will be able to contact Yamaha on your behalf to see if any refund can be provided.
    TIP:
    Your Yamaha model may not be sold in some countries. Therefore, a Yamaha dealer outside the United States or Canada may not have all of the replacement parts or technical information available to provide proper service. This may unavoidably delay repairs. Thank you for your understanding should this happen.
  3. If your Yamaha is registered or used primarily outside the United States or Canada, the warranty printed in this manual does not apply to you. Contact the dealer who sold the Yamaha marine power unit to you for customer support information.

YAMAHA FOUR-STROKE JET-DRIVE OUTBOARD MOTOR WARRANTY POLICY

In this warranty, the term JET-OUTBOARD shall refer to a new four-stroke jet-drive outboard motor manufactured by the YAMAHA MOTOR COMPANY, LTD., ("MANUFACTURER") under the trade name of Yamaha, distributed by YAMAHA MOTOR CANADA LTD. ("YAMAHA"), sold at retail by an authorized YAMAHA dealer ("DEALER"), normally operated within Canada and registered in Canada. The term CUSTOMER shall refer to the owner or lessee of record of the JET-OUTBOARD registered with YAMAHA and to any subsequent owner, and the term DELIVERY shall refer to the date of delivery of the JET-OUTBOARD from the DEALER to the CUSTOMER.

Section A - Warranty
Subject to Section E, YAMAHA offers the following warranty coverage to the CUSTOMER:

  1. The period of warranty shall be three years commencing on DELIVERY on any JET-OUTBOARD 2003-model and later purchased for pleasure use;
  2. The period of warranty shall be two years commencing on DELIVERY on any JET-OUTBOARD purchased for fishing camps or government use;
  3. The period of warranty shall be one year commencing on DELIVERY on any JET-OUTBOARD purchased for commercial use; Note: Commercial applications include, but are not necessarily limited to taxi-boat service, rental outlets.
  4. Any part defective by reason of the MANUFACTURER'S faulty workmanship or material will be replaced or repaired free of charge;
  5. Any repairs or adjustments made necessary by reason of the MANUFACTURER's faulty workmanship or material will be performed free of charge.

The MANUFACTURER reserves the right to change the design of any model without obligation to modify any model previously manufactured.

Section B - Second or Third Year of Warranty (If Applicable)

The second or third year of warranty does not extend to the following items:

  1. Peripheral equipment included with the motor, such as gauges, fuel tanks and hoses, remote control boxes, and wiring external from the motor unit;
  2. Top and bottom cowling;
  3. Rubber components, such as hoses, tubes, rubber seals, fittings and clamps;

The third year of warranty does not extend to the jet drive pump assembly.

Section C - Subsequent Owner

The warranty set forth in Section A may be transferred to any subsequent owner provided that the period of warranty has not expired and that the CUSTOMER has complied with all terms and conditions of this warranty. The subsequent owner has the responsibility for ensuring that a change of registration is sent to YAMAHA at the time of such transfer of ownership.

This transfer must be done by contacting the DEALER who will forward the following information to YAMAHA:

  1. the complete model and serial number as shown on the original warranty document;
  2. the name of the previous owner;
  3. the original delivery date of the JET-OUTBOARD;
  4. the complete name and address of the subsequent owner;
  5. the indication that the subsequent owner has received and read the Owner's Manual and this warranty policy.

Section D - Obtaining Repairs Under Warranty

To obtain repairs under warranty, the CUSTOMER must:

  1. Ensure that the JET-OUTBOARD is properly operated, maintained and stored as specified in the Owner's Manual;
  2. Give notice to a DEALER of any and all apparent defects immediately upon discovery and make the JET-OUTBOARD available at that time for inspection and repair at the DEALER'S place of business;
  3. Provide proof of warranty coverage to such DEALER (CUSTOMER'S copy of the New Vehicle Information Statement: N.V.I.S.);
  4. Authorize the DEALER to tear down the JET-OUTBOARD for diagnostic evaluation should it be required.

All warranty repairs must be done by a DEALER and final approval of any repairs rests with YAMAHA. All parts replaced become the property of YAMAHA.

Section E - Exclusions

  1. This warranty does not apply unless:
    1. The JET-OUTBOARD has been properly set to the MANUFACTURER'S operating specifications by a DEALER prior to DELIVERY to the CUSTOMER;
    2. The CUSTOMER has followed the break-in and storage instructions contained in the Owner's Manual, and all other instructions shown in the Owner's Manual;
    3. The CUSTOMER can provide record of maintenance having been performed as recommended in the Owner's Manual;
    4. Requests for repairs under warranty have been made as prescribed in Section D.
  2. This warranty does not cover the repair of damage resulting from abuse or neglect of the JET-OUTBOARD. Examples of abuse and neglect include, but are not limited to:
    1. Racing, competition use, modification of original parts, abnormal strain;
    2. Use of lubricants and oils other than those recommended in the Owner's Manual, improperly installed accessories or use of parts or accessories that are not equivalent in design and quality to genuine Yamaha parts;
    3. Operation of the JET-OUTBOARD at an RPM other than specified, improper mounting of the JET-OUTBOARD;
    4. Damage as a result of accidents, collisions, contact with foreign materials, impact, submersion or use of the JET-OUTBOARD after discovery of a defect;
    5. Appearance-related damages of body parts. Examples of such damages include but are not limited to: scratches, dents, fading, flaking and peeling.
  3. This warranty does not extend to:
    1. Growth of marine organisms on JET-OUTBOARD surfaces;
    2. JET-OUTBOARD's which have been modified in any way from the standard specifications as shown in the Owner's Manual;
    3. Normal wear and tear, corrosion and routine maintenance, such as the recommended service inspections;
    4. JET-OUTBOARD's from which the MANUFACTURER'S identification numbers have been removed, or whose identification numbers have been altered or mutilated;
    5. Pre-delivery inspection, assembly and rigging;
    6. Wear and tear and/or maintenance parts such as oil and lubricants, spark plugs, shear pins, jet pump impellers, jet pump liner, belts, hubs, fuel and oil filters, brushes for the starter motor and power tilt motor, water pump impellers and sacrificial anodes;
    7. Inconvenience, loss of time, loss of income or loss of use of the JET-OUTBOARD or any consequential damage of any kind;
    8. Charges for removal of the JET-OUTBOARD from a boat and transporting the JET-OUTBOARD to and from a DEALER'S premises;
    9. Haul-out, launch or storage costs;
    10. Removal and/or replacement of boat partitions or material because of boat design for necessary access to the JET-OUTBOARD;
    11. Damages from theft, fire, vandalism, explosion, water or acts of God;
    12. Bearings which are water-damaged as a result of improper maintenance;
    13. Jet Drive Pump Assembly, during the third year of warranty.

Section F

This warranty is in addition to, and not a modification of, any warranty required by the laws of any province of Canada.

Subject to any applicable sales or consumer legislation, the above warranty is in lieu of any warranty or representation, express or implied, including any warranty of performance, merchantability or fitness for a particular purpose on the part of YAMAHA, and any other obligation or liability on behalf of YAMAHA, and the above warranty constitutes your sole remedy and the full liability of YAMAHA. In no event shall YAMAHA be liable for special, incidental or consequential damages howsoever caused, whether by negligence or otherwise resulting directly or indirectly from the use of the JET-OUTBOARD, or the JET-OUTBOARD having replacement parts or the unavailability of replacement parts. YAMAHA does not assume or authorize any person to create or assume for YAMAHA any obligation or liability in connection with the JET-OUTBOARD or any part thereof distributed by YAMAHA.

Section G - Emissions Warranty

YAMAHA warrants to the CUSTOMER of the JET-OUTBOARD covered by this warranty for the components listed below that the JET-OUTBOARD is designed, built and equipped so as to conform at the time of DELIVERY with all the federal emissions standards applicable at the time of manufacture and that it is free from defects in materials and workmanship which would cause it not to meet these standards within the periods listed below. Failures other than those resulting from defects in material and workmanship which arise solely as a result of owner abuse and/or lack of proper maintenance are not covered by this warranty. Emission related components. 1 year.

Specific emission control components 3 years or 200 hours, whichever occurs first
